Anthony Pydana, called “Ricardo”, 24, of Angoy’s Avenue, was jailed for two years by Magistrate Sherdel Isaacs Marcus in the New Amsterdam Magistrate’s court on a charge of felonious wounding.
A labourer at a lumber yard, Pydana, was earlier charged with attempted murder. On Saturday October 27, 2012 he wounded Yuwyn Ramadho. He was previously placed on $300,000 bail.
The case for the prosecution presented by Sergeant Godfrey Playter, was that Ramadho and the accused knew each other, but are not friends. He stated that on the October day around 23:00 hrs during the ‘Town Day’ celebrations Ramadho was drinking with some friends at Matthew Allen Road, New Amsterdam.
He had just bought some Guinness for his friends, when the accused come up and asked him to buy a Guinness for him. Ramadho refused and Pydana became upset, took a Guinness bottle, broke it and stabbed Ramadho over his eye.
The man collapsed and had to be rushed to the New Amsterdam hospital where he remained warded for four days.
Pydana was pounced upon and given a severe beating before being handed over to the police.
